Output 86af0469d23593770d8ce527e1a13ec30cd3a8d0dede4cc8b91ec5651cad39db:0

value
2860996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50c3c5a1b57197d8f362ff83cb8334124faf7653 OP_EQUAL
address
3944WNFGTWi32eU5qyfwrfSeMNFbFjF9a8
transaction
86af0469d23593770d8ce527e1a13ec30cd3a8d0dede4cc8b91ec5651cad39db
spent
true